Monday, September 15, 2008
I spent this last summer as many of the Gmail engineers do, armed with a cup of coffee or a can of soda, poring through lines of code, winding my way through the code base, and every once in a while taking a glance at the big whiteboard of feature ideas that the team maintains. When I had some spare time on my hands, I picked up a few of the ideas from that list and got started turning them into Labs features.
The first one I worked on was something we had been experimenting with a few years ago here inside Google but had never launched -- a Forgotten Attachment Detector. Many of us have experienced the embarrassment of having sent a message without attaching the file we said we were going to attach. Turn on the Forgotten Attachment Detector in Labs, and you'll get an alert if you mention attaching a file but forget to do so.
My fellow intern Mark (the same guy who brought you Custom Label Colors) wrote this next one: the Mark as Read button. If you're tired of digging into the "More actions" menu every time you want to mark unread messages as read, just turn on this Labs feature to add a "Mark as read" button to the top of your inbox.
My summer on the Gmail team is over, and I'm back in school at Berkeley. That means I'm also back to being an avid Gmail user rather than one of its developers, but I remain ever excited about all of the new Gmail features -- both Labs and non-Labs -- that were in development while I was interning, and that we'll soon all be able to use.